On Sunday 07 December 2008, David Smith wrote:

> > I've installed mtink, But it says I need to become a member of, group
> > lp..how do I do this please?

> (You may need to log out and in again for it to take effect, I can
> never remember that part).
>
> This can also be done from the command line and I'm sure someone else
> can post how to do it (as I always have to look it up, when I want to
> do it).

# adduser david lp
or
$ sudo adduser david lp

>From man adduser: "If called with two non-option arguments, adduser will 
add an existing user to an existing group."

If you open a new xterm, you will have the new group access in it (the id 
command will confirm this).  If you want to run a GUI application with 
the new group's privileges, you either have to run it from a new xterm or 
log out and back in.
